Transaction c5cc91e90630b78f3e2dc0670f5abe760497e6415edb47ae322b6396a0b56492

1 Input
2 Outputs
  • c5cc91e90630b78f3e2dc0670f5abe760497e6415edb47ae322b6396a0b56492:0
  • value  3018000
    address  39y4BWXn6d56QNWWt3NnmLLVHwDngLXEsT
  • c5cc91e90630b78f3e2dc0670f5abe760497e6415edb47ae322b6396a0b56492:1
  • value  11146479919
    address  3KBbvod9sAW8uLxQp8nC8JQq5wkZDuCGTa